AI-based models are not fine-tuned to provide legal, financial and medical advice. You should never use our model to provide legal advice, financial advice, and for any diagnostic or treatment services for serious medical conditions,

We have further requirements for certain uses of our models:

1. Applications of our models intended for consumer interaction in medical, financial, and legal sectors, as well as in news generation or summarization, and other relevant contexts, should include a disclaimer for users. This disclaimer should communicate that the content has been generated with the use of AI and highlight its potential limitations.

2. Automated systems are required to inform users about their interaction with an AI system. Except for chatbots representing historical public figures, products simulating another individual must obtain explicit consent from that person or conspicuously provide labels such as “simulated” or “parody.”

3. Use of model outputs in livestreams, demonstrations, and research are subject to our Terms

4. Plugin policies

In addition to the disallowed usages of our models detailed above, we have additional requirements for developers building plugins:

● The plugin manifest must have a clearly stated description that aligns the functionality of the Application Programming Interface (API) exposed to the model.

● Avoid incorporating irrelevant, unnecessary, or misleading terms or instructions in the plugin manifest, descriptions within our website’s endpoints, or plugin response messages. This encompasses directives discouraging the use of other plugins or attempting to influence or prescribe model behavior.

● Refrain from using plugins to bypass or disrupt our safety systems.

● Avoid utilizing plugins to automate interactions with real human beings, either by simulating human-like responses or by responding with pre-programmed messages.

● Plugins that distribute personal communications or content generated by LiMore.ai (such as emails, messages, or other content), it is imperative that you explicitly disclose that the content was generated by AI.

Like our other usage policies, we expect our plugin policies to change as we learn more about use and abuse of plugins.The users are strongly advised and requested to keep themselves updated with the terms of use and amendments thereto.

4. Confidentiality

Use and Non Disclosure

“Confidential Information” means any business, technical or financial information, materials, or other subject matter disclosed by one party (“Discloser”) to the other party (“Recipient”) that is identified as confidential at the time of disclosure or should be reasonably understood by Recipient to be confidential under the circumstances. For the avoidance of doubt, Confidential Information includes Customer Content. Recipient agrees it will: (a) only use Discloser’s Confidential Information to exercise its rights and fulfill its obligations under this Agreement, (b) take reasonable measures to protect the Confidential Information, and (c) not disclose the Confidential Information to any third party except as expressly permitted in this Agreement.

Exceptions

The obligations in provided above do not apply to any information that (a) is or becomes generally available to the public through no fault of Recipient, (b) was in Recipient’s possession or known by it prior to receipt from Disclosure, (c) was rightfully disclosed to Recipient without restriction by a third party, or (d) was independently developed without use of Discloser’s Confidential Information. Recipient may disclose Confidential Information only to its employees, contractors, and agents who have a need to know and who are bound by confidentiality obligations at least as restrictive as those of this Agreement. Recipient will be responsible for any breach of this Section 4 by its employees, contractors, and agents. Recipient may disclose Confidential Information to the extent required by law, provided that Recipient uses reasonable efforts to notify Disclosure in advance.

5. Security

Our Security Program

We will maintain an information security program (including the adoption and enforcement of internal policies and procedures) designed to (a) safeguard the Services and Customer Content from inadvertent or unlawful loss, access, or disclosure, (b) recognize reasonably foreseeable internal risks to security and unauthorized access, and (c) mitigate security risks by conducting routine risk assessments and testing.

Our Security Obligations

As part of our information security program, we will: (a) implement and enforce policies related to electronic, network, and physical monitoring and data storage, transfer, and access; (b) deploy production infrastructure behind VPNs where possible; (c) require multi-factor authentication for employees; (d) configure network security, firewalls, accounts, and resources for least-privilege access; (e) maintain a logging and incident response process; (f) maintain corrective action plans to respond to potential security threats; and (g) conduct periodic reviews of our security and the adequacy of our information security program as aligned to industry best practices and our own policies and procedures.

12. Dispute Resolution

These Terms are subject to the laws of India. Any dispute, claim or controversy arising out of or relating to these User Terms or the breach, termination, enforcement, interpretation or validity thereof or the use of our Service(collectively, “Disputes”) the parties shall attempt to settle the same amicably, through negotiation and consultation at such offices of Innoneur IT Ventures Private Limited or as Innoneur IT Ventures Private Limited may designate. In the event the dispute is not resolved internally between after at least 30 (thirty) days of negotiation, in good faith, the same shall be subject to binding and final arbitration in accordance with the Arbitration and Conciliation Act, 1996 as amended from time to time or in case the Arbitration and Conciliation Act, 1996 is no longer in force, as per any law relating to arbitration in force at the time of such reference. The reference shall be made to a sole arbitrator mutually appointed by Innoneur IT Ventures Private Limited and You. The place of the arbitration shall be Trivandrum, Kerla, unless otherwise mutually agreed by Innoneur IT Ventures Private Limited and You in writing. Subject to the above, any Dispute will be subject to the exclusive jurisdiction of courts in Bangalore, India.

Exceptions

This section does not require informal dispute resolution or arbitration of the following claims: (i) individual claims brought in small claims court; and (ii) injunctive or other equitable relief to stop unauthorized use or abuse of the Services or intellectual property infringement or misappropriation.
